Kiersten is also known as Lambys Nursery, is devoted to her 32 "babies." She bathes, changes clothes and feeds her "babies." Sometimes, she plays with them. [3]

Her reborns were so lifelike, that the police once mistakenly thought that they were abandoned children. They smashed down her front door. But most enthusiasts jump into the scene to have fun or for therapeutic aims, like dealing with the loss of a child or infertility.

Some people buy these dolls because of their artistic value, while others use them for therapeutic reasons. For elderly patients with dementia, for instance, a reborn doll can bring the same feelings of affection and emotional well-being that you get from real children, as research shows. Also, women who've experienced miscarriages, or infertility, may feel drawn to reborns to reconnect with their bodies and emotions.

Despite the benefits, some collectors who reborn are unable to explain their passion to others. Tavi Ferguson, a 27-year-old reborn collector, says that her partner isn't sure why she wants one of the dolls and says they are "creepy." Because of this, many collectors of reborn dolls don't expose their reborn dolls in public. Some do, and enjoy the possibility that strangers mistakenly believe their dolls are real babies. These moments, say some, make them feel less alone.

Hair

Eyelashes and hair can provide your doll with a real appearance. You can use synthetic hair, fabric hair or yarn for your dolls. Synthetic hair is commonly used on fabric and knitted dolls and is available in a variety of craft stores. Most yarn stores sell hair, which is typically used on these types of dolls. You can choose the length of hair you'd like for your doll based on the character of your doll. If you're making an Rapunzel doll, for instance you'll want your doll to have long hair.

Mohair is a realistic sex doll uk popular option because it looks and feels more like real hair. However, it's more difficult to put individual strands mohair into the scalp of your doll than other materials.
